GS7B021101CBT Description
The GS7B021101CBT from TT Electronics/IRC is a high-precision ceramic resistor network designed for demanding applications requiring tight tolerance and stability. Housed in a 14-pin narrow SOIC package, it features 13 bussed (BUS) thin-film resistors, each with a 1.1KΩ resistance and an absolute tolerance of ±0.25%, ensuring exceptional accuracy. The device operates over a wide temperature range of -70°C to +125°C, with a ±50ppm/°C temperature coefficient, making it suitable for environments with thermal fluctuations. Its 0.05W (1/20) power rating per resistor and 100V maximum voltage rating provide reliable performance in compact, space-constrained designs.
GS7B021101CBT Features
- Precision Engineering: Thin-film technology delivers ±0.25% tolerance and ±0.1% ratio tolerance for critical signal conditioning.
- Robust Construction: Ceramic case and gull-wing termination ensure durability and ease of surface-mount assembly.
- Thermal Stability: ±50ppm/°C TCR maintains performance across -70°C to +125°C.
- Compact Form Factor: 8.66mm × 5.99mm × 1.45mm dimensions with ±0.1mm length/height tolerances for high-density PCB layouts.
- High Voltage Handling: 100V rating per resistor, ideal for industrial and instrumentation applications.
